Output 2952a9646277817983663def96a1c59f639d2b63e1cb336f4888ec3eae9d4103:0

value
42159300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50647e075c6eb47a909e26e885c5bfa60f7dcbd6 OP_EQUALVERIFY OP_CHECKSIG
address
18L5Sg5n1gZX17xL2Q6qrbm8kJkNeqmHj9
transaction
2952a9646277817983663def96a1c59f639d2b63e1cb336f4888ec3eae9d4103
spent
true